Abstract

The primary objective of this work is to explore the controllability results for the higher-order nonlinear integro-differential fractional dynamical system by utilizing Caputo operator. We investigate the controllability of the system by demonstrating a controllability Grammian matrix with the help of a control function. We discuss the sufficient conditions for the considered nonlinear system concerned to be controllable by employing the successive approximation technique. In addition, an example is illustrated to emphasize the applicability of the derived results.
